What is syschangemon?

syschangemon - system change monitor

Periodically collects system configuration (eg. conffiles in /etc, binary files in /sbin, etc.) for changes, it can even run external commands and store their stdout and stderr for change monitoring.

This can be useful as a HIDS (host based intrusion detection system) as well as in a shared working environment where several users have administrative access to system configuration.

If changes are found it sends text and html reports to predefined email addresses. It also includes relevant wtmp information in the reports.

For now only Linux/Unix based systems are supported. Support for Windows is not planned at the moment.
